LINDSAY LOWELL is Director of Research, Institute for the Study of International Migration, Georgetown University, and an expert on the historical and contemporary aspects of international migration. Recently, as Director of Policy Research at the U.S. Commission on Immigration Reform, he helped create recommendations on citizenship issues and served as Assistant National Coordinator on the U.S. Mexico Binational Study on Migration.
